II.2.4)

Description of the procurement

What is included
The contractor shall design, supply all materials and components, assemble, inspect, test, package
and deliver the equipment and supporting documentation as specified in this document.
Specifically, the contractor shall supply;
• 2 remotely operated in-cave Annealing Furnaces.
• 2 out of cave control systems.
• 2 sets of umbilical cables to connect the in-cave rigs to the out of cave control systems.
• 2 sets of gas bottles and manifolds for inert gas.
• Design documentation for the Annealing Furnaces in accordance with the contractor’s own
quality management system procedures. For example, drawings, calculations, design risk
assessments, basis of design etc.
• Quality plan.
• Programme of work and monthly progress reports.
• Factory acceptance test schedule.
• A technical file with a Declaration of Conformity that CE or UKCA marks the Annealing Furnaces
• Lifetime quality records file.
What is excluded
NNL shall supply;
• Suitable non-active material samples for factory acceptance tests.
• Installation at NNL’s Windscale facility.
